> While debugging why a cache was using way more memory than expected, one of my colleagues noticed that {{SparseFixedBitSet#or}} doesn't update {{{}ramBytesUsed{}}}. Here's a unit test that demonstrates this:
> {code:java}
>   public void testRamBytesUsed() throws IOException {
>     BitSet bitSet = new SparseFixedBitSet(1000);
>     long initialBytesUsed = bitSet.ramBytesUsed();
>     DocIdSetIterator disi = DocIdSetIterator.all(1000);
>     bitSet.or(disi);
>     assertTrue(bitSet.ramBytesUsed() > initialBytesUsed);
>   }
> {code}
> It also looks like we don't have any tests for {{SparseFixedBitSet}} memory accounting (unless I've missed them!) It'd be nice to add more coverage there too.
